U.S. patent number D626,644 [Application Number D/317,076] was granted by the patent office on 2010-11-02 for vent. This patent grant is currently assigned to Broan-Nutone LLC. Invention is credited to Corey Scott Jacak, Kenneth J. Jonas, Robert G. Penlesky.
